The petitioner apprehends his arrest in Bhagwanpur P.S. Case No. 95/2015, registered for the offences punishable under Section 409 and other Sections of the Indian Penal Code. The petitioner being the Headmaster of the upgraded Middle School, Kinnar Chola took Rs. 7 lacs for construction of school building, but did the work of Rs. 1,13,546/-. It is submitted that the petitioner earlier filed a complaint against the informant that the informant went upon to lodge a false case against him. The petitioner was suspended vide order as contained in letter no. 3526 dated 20.12.2013 and the petitioner handed over the charge. He also mentioned the different articles collected for construction of the school building. The price
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.42705 of 2015 (4) dt.04-01-2016 of the articles of which the charge was handed over to the successor of the petitioner is about Rs. 4 lacs. It is further submitted that the petitioner is ready to deposit the remaining amount.
It appears from perusal of the FIR that the FIR was lodged in the year 2015 and the petitioner is alleged to have misappropriated Rs. 5,86, 454/-. The FIR itself disclosed that the petitioner was involved in many other illegal activities of filling up forms of such students who were not the students of the school. Considering the nature of allegations made against the petitioner, I am not inclined to enlarge the petitioner above named on anticipatory bail. Accordingly, the same is rejected.
